When breaking hard, the cue ball will slightly bounce before contacting the rack. Controlling the timing of the bounce is very important in hard breaking games like 10-ball. For best results, you want the cue ball to contact the rack just as it's coming down from a bounce. That's how you get that loud "pop" sound that you hear in SVB's explosive 10-ball break.
In order to control the timing of the cue ball's bounce/landing it can be advantageous to move the cue ball back further from the headstring to give the cue ball more time to drop before contact. Sometimes the little details can make a big difference.

A couple things I have noticed that are exaggerated on a 7ft compared to a 9ft table.
When you bridge on the table the stick is slightly elevated. That makes the cb jump a little. If you hit the break dead on most of the time it hops up and lands in the middle of the table. Just like a lot of good players and pros do.
When you break from the back rail your stick can be more level at contact. Even if it's only a few degrees closer to flat. The goal is to have the cb not hop after contact more than a couple inches.
Not because of hitting soft, this is a break where you hit it pretty hard.
Both breaks work fine. The big advantage to the off the rail break is when you get the timing down and his mis hit the rack a little the cb won't fly off the table nearly as much.
